Web10 de mar. de 2024 · Eligible families can receive up to $1,509 per child as Ontario Child Benefit for the July 2024 to June 2024 benefit period. That works out to be $125.75 per child below age 18. To receive the maximum amount, your family net income must be below $23,044. Learn more about the OCB income thresholds below.
